Your expenses and after tax income should dictate your spending habits. Begin by totaling all your income after taxes, including salary, child support, alimony or any other income. When you make a list of your expenses, you have to make sure that it does not go over the income that you have coming in each month.
The next step should be to find the total of your expenses. Make a list of your monthly expenditures. This list should include every single dollar that you spend. You should be thorough when listing these expenses. Include money spent dining out or on fast food in your grocery bills. Document all of your vehicle-related expenses, including insurance, fuel, and regular maintenance. Find an average amount your spend on one-time or very infrequent expenses. Minor or incidental expenses count, too, so make sure to include babysitters, storage unit rentals or anything else. For maximum effectiveness, be absolutely honest and clear in recording all of your expenses.
When you know what is coming and going in your home, you should try to create a working budget and financial plan. Try to eliminate all the expenses that you do not need. Is that overpriced coffee from the coffee shop really necessary, or can you deal with a coffee you made at home? Scan the list, and find any unnecessary purchases you can eliminate or decrease.
In order to save money on your bills try to look into getting your home’s systems upgraded. For example, if you weatherize your windows to minimize air leaks, you will reduce your electricity costs. Similarly, a hot water tank that delivers hot water only on demand will usually pay for itself and offer you significant energy savings over time. Leaky pipes can be patched to save money on water, and using the dishwasher only when it is full saves you a lot of money over time.
Think about replacing your current appliances with new units designed to conserve energy. You can save money over time using appliances that use less energy. If you aren’t using an appliance that has an indicator light on it, unplug it. These little lights can really use electrical power.
Certain improvements that you make to your home gradually pay for themselves by lowering your utility bills. Want an example? New insulation and a good roof will keep your heating and cooling costs low over time.
